I'm not down in the weeds at all myself on implementation details, so
forgive me if I'm wrong about the details here.
I can see all the viewpoints -- both that equality deletes enable some use
cases, but also make others far more difficult. What surprised me the most
is that Iceberg does not prov
Thanks for bringing this up, Anton.
I am not entirely certain if your option 2 meant "project" in the "Apache
project" sense or the "gradle project" sense -- it sounds like you mean
"apache project".
If so, I'd propose Option 3:
Create a "spark-common" gradle project, which builds against the lo